The Mazda repair market in and directly serving Island Park is characterized by a handful of high-quality, independent shops rather than a high volume of options. The competition is not dense, but the existing providers are established and highly competent. Consumers are not typically choosing between 10 different shops, but rather discerning which of 2-3 highly-rated specialists best fits their specific Mazda model and repair need (e.g., standard maintenance vs. performance tuning vs. rotary engine rebuild). The average quality of service is high, as these businesses survive on reputation and repeat customers in a tight-knit community. Pricing is competitive with, and often 20-30% lower than, the local dealership (which is not in Island Park itself), while offering more personalized service. Labor rates typically range from $120-$150/hour for standard repair, with specialized services like rotary engine or performance work commanding a premium. Customers in this market strongly value trustworthiness and technical expertise over flashy amenities.
